two hundred eighty-nine million, nine hundred ninety-six thousand, eight hundred two
Currency CA$289996802 in canadian english: two hundred eighty-nine million, nine hundred ninety-six thousand, eight hundred two Canadian dollar.
In Price: 289996802.00
279996802 | 299996802